Output 53ea75ef951dde825976e68f9b967dd83d1fd8cf6a23f033ec04cc20432652e5:48

value
5106
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3d49c4e075b8fccbeafdbc809326033bec60b3d8fbb979505e3b98f23b6d93f7
address
bc1p84yufcr4hr7vh6hahjqfxfsr80kxpv7clwuhj5z78wv0ywmdj0msq2hmnd
transaction
53ea75ef951dde825976e68f9b967dd83d1fd8cf6a23f033ec04cc20432652e5
spent
true